How can couples be happy together? Some psychologists tell us what the link between these happy relationships and their habits.

They listen. Paying attention is one of the main tips for the couple to work. Through active listening, problems can be seen from another point of view.

They smile. The sexiest and most rejuvenating costume in the world is the smile.

They touch each other. Physical contact is the most powerful anxiolytic in the world, just as affection and gentleness are very restorative. Happy couples maintain body contact as much as possible.

They respect each other. Feeling respected by the couple is essential to the good functioning of other important aspects such as sex or trust.

They support each other. A good couple should help each other as much as possible and accompany us if we have problems or difficulties. Be our refuge.

Have fun. Not all the time with the couple can focus on routine activities. Having fun as a couple is a guarantee of sustainability.

Away with the Drama. Forgiving is not enough. We must also forget or relativize. And can humor save the relationship? Of course!

They communicate effectively. Communicating is not enough, but actually communicating effectively. This means that both parties understand one another, and know to recognize their differences.

They are intimately active. It’s not the same thing to take months as years together. Intimacy is needed to keep a strong relationship.
